Snoh Aalegra Confirms Release Date For Debut Album 'Feels'

Friday, 13 October 2017 Written by Laura Johnson

Snoh Aalegra has confirmed the release date for her debut album.

'Feels' will arrive on October 20 via ARTium Recordings. Speaking about it, she said:

“I’m super excited to finally share FEELS with the world. I’ve worked with incredible producers, musicians, and artists. Vince Staples, Vic Mensa, Logic, and the amazing Swedish rapper Timbuktu. What I love about them all is their gift; they are all such incredible lyrical masterminds with unique flows. This, just like my previous project, still has a cinematic feel to it. It also explores more modern sonics. It’s old school meets contemporary Soul/R&B in my own way. Therefore, the album title FEELS was perfect for it. It’s an emotional rollercoaster with beautiful composition.”

'Feels' tracklist:

  1. All I Have (Intro)
  2. Sometimes (feat Logic)
  3. Worse
  4. You Got Me
  5. Out Of Your Way
  6. You Keep Me Waiting (feat Vic Mensa)
  7. Fool For You 
  8. Time
  9. Nothing Burns Like The Cold (feat Vince Staples)
  10. Feels
  11. Like I Used To (feat Timbuktu)
  12. Walls
  13. Recent Times
